Your vacuum's agitator brush and exhaust whip up dust that at some point settles around the surfaces you've got just cleaned. Filter out several of that dust prior to it settles by switching your thermostat to 'enthusiast on.' This activates the blower inside your furnace and filters the air even even though the procedure just isn't heating or cooling.

'Bagless vacuums are fantastic for business enterprise,' Based on one vacuum repairman. The situation is not layout or producing but person carelessness. Vacuum house owners empty the Filth canister but generally You should not clean up the filters. Plugged filters lead to an overworked motor. And quicker or later on, the motor burns out. Motor substitution costs a minimum of $100. People today avoid cleaning filters because it's Deep Cleaning a messy occupation. The typical technique is always to faucet the filter towards the inside of the trash can until eventually the vast majority of dust falls off.
